Hai Lung vs Yankee I

Hai Lung vs Yankee I at a glance — displacement 2,376 vs 7,760 tons, length 66 vs 132 m, speed 12 vs 13 knots, crew 67 vs 120.

Frequently Asked Questions

Which has greater displacement, the Hai Lung-class or Yankee I-class?
The Yankee I-class has greater displacement at 7,760 tons compared to the Hai Lung-class's 2,376 tons.
Which is faster, the Hai Lung-class or Yankee I-class?
The Yankee I-class is faster with a maximum speed of 13 knots compared to the Hai Lung-class's 12 knots.
Which has longer range, the Hai Lung-class or Yankee I-class?
The Yankee I-class is nuclear-powered with unlimited range, while the Hai Lung-class has a range of 10,000 nautical miles.
Which is longer, the Hai Lung-class or Yankee I-class?
The Yankee I-class is longer at 132.0 meters compared to the Hai Lung-class's 66.9 meters.
How many crew members do the Hai Lung-class and Yankee I-class have?
The Yankee I-class has a larger crew complement of 120 compared to the Hai Lung-class's 67 crew members.
Which can dive deeper, the Hai Lung-class or Yankee I-class?
The Yankee I-class can dive deeper with a maximum depth of 400 meters compared to the Hai Lung-class's 300 meters.
Which has been built in greater numbers, the Hai Lung-class or Yankee I-class?
The Yankee I-class has been built in greater numbers with 34 vessels compared to 2 vessels of the Hai Lung-class.
